->
Oreilly - Learning TypeScript Fundamentals - 9781784396190
Oreilly - Learning TypeScript Fundamentals
by Bartlomiej Potaczek | Publisher: Packt Publishing | Release Date: December 2017 | ISBN: 9781784396190


Develop and maintain modern web apps with ease using the powers of TypeScriptAbout This VideoGet acquainted with TypeScript to create your own web applicationsCreate object-oriented JavaScript that adheres to the solid principles efficientlyLearn how to develop modular, scalable, maintainable, and adaptable web applications by taking advantage of TypeScriptIn DetailTypeScript's popularity seems to only increase since it's being adopted by popular frameworks such as Angular. Optional typing seems like a feature coming to your favorite dynamically typed language soon too. Not only is it a good time to learn JavaScript, but it's also a good time to get acquainted with TypeScript too.This step-by-step guide will get you started with TypeScript with the help of practical examples. You'll start off by installing TypeScript and its compiler, then you'll get familiar with the TypeScript architecture, where we'll look at design goals and language components. Following this, you'll explore the runtime. Next, you'll be introduced to functional programming with TypeScript and will dive into asynchronous programming principles.Moving on, you'll get to know about various functions, its declarations, expressions, and more. We'll explore callbacks and arrow functions, then you'll create higher-order functions and at the end, you will explore promises and generators. After this, we'll explain object-oriented features in detail, where you'll dive into classes. Following this, you'll explore interfaces and generics which make the code reusable. You'll learn to organize the code using Namespaces and you'll understand modules.By the end of this course, you will have learned enough to implement all the concepts with the latest features of TypeScript to build to-do applications from scratch.
  1. Chapter 1 : Getting Started with TypeScript
    • The Course Overview 00:02:18
    • Introduction to TypeScript 00:03:54
    • Installing and Running TypeScript Compiler 00:03:04
    • TypeScript Architecture 00:02:18
    • Understanding Runtime 00:06:35
    • Working with the Language Features 00:04:27
  2. Chapter 2 : Building Advanced Functions
    • Up and Running with Functions 00:11:42
    • Understanding Callbacks and Arrow Functions 00:07:56
    • Building Higher-Order Functions 00:04:11
    • Understanding Promises and Generators 00:11:39
    • Asynchronous Functions — Async and Await 00:03:44
  3. Chapter 3 : Object Oriented Programming with TypeScript
    • Deep Dive into Classes 00:06:28
    • Defining Contracts Using Interfaces 00:03:54
    • Writing Reusable Code with Generics 00:04:25
    • Organizing Code Using Namespaces 00:04:03
    • Understanding Modules 00:03:43
  4. Chapter 4 : Creating TypeScript Application
    • Project Bootstrapping 00:06:50
    • Setting up Webpack 00:10:32
    • Adding Unit Tests 00:09:31
    • Implementing Application Logic 00:28:15
    • Summary 00:03:29
  5. Oreilly - Learning TypeScript Fundamentals


 TO MAC USERS: If RAR password doesn't work, use this archive program: 

RAR Expander 0.8.5 Beta 4  and extract password protected files without error.


 TO WIN USERS: If RAR password doesn't work, use this archive program: 

Latest Winrar  and extract password protected files without error.


 Coktum   |  

Information
Members of Guests cannot leave comments.




rss